The Winning Formula: Hosts, Wheels, and Augmented Reality
Most of these games are built around a giant, physically spinning wheel, similar to what you would see on 'The Price is Right'.
The true excitement, however, comes from the segments that trigger interactive, multi-stage bonus rounds.
Unlike standard live dealers who must remain professional and stoic, game show hosts are energetic entertainers.
Furthermore, these shows utilize advanced Augmented Reality (AR) to blend digital graphics with the physical studio set.
This extreme accessibility is a major factor in their success; anyone can log in, place a $1 bet, and immediately understand the game.

The Pros and Cons of Game Shows
The primary appeal of live game shows is the massive entertainment value; they are genuinely fun to watch even if you aren't betting.
Hitting a 5,000x multiplier in a bonus round allows micro-stakes players to win thousands of dollars from a $1 wager.
You can easily endure long stretches of time where the wheel only lands on low-paying numbers, bleeding your funds dry.
Furthermore, the house edge on the bonus segments is usually significantly higher than traditional table games.
Therefore, bankroll management is absolutely critical when playing these highly seductive and volatile games.
